COURTNEY DIKE REJECTED $7,000 PAID BY NFF


Recently it has been reported that the  Oklahoma State Football Team forward Courtney Dike has rejected the $7,000 paid to her by NFF for participating at the 2014 World Cup in Canada saying the honour of playing for the country ( Nigeria) was enough reward for her.

The 19 year old is the younger sister of Super Eagles striker Bright Dike. She scored the scored the fastest goal in the tournament's history. HEART OF THE MATTER is: this is the same country Super Eagles players threatened not to play against France if they were not paid bonuses from ANTICIPATED FIFA bonus until the President shipped cartons of dollars to them in Brazil.
